Collage is an experimental music project born in London in the 1990s. The group, composed of members from various underground musical scenes, is characterized by the use of samples, loops and electronic rhythms in combination with jazz, funk and classical music elements. Collage has released several independent albums and EPs, gaining a cult following among fans of experimental electronic music. Their innovative and complex sound has influenced numerous contemporary bands.
